How To Grow

Cabbages are a kitchen garden staple, producing crisp, leafy heads full of flavour and goodness. From firm whites to crinkled Savoys and vibrant reds, they’re reliable and can be harvested for much of the year. Start seeds in modules and transplant when strong enough. Cabbages thrive in firm, nutrient-rich soil with full sun. Keep well-watered and protect from caterpillars and pigeons for healthy crops.


Indoor Sowing
Fill modular seed trays with fine seed compost, moistening before sowing. Sow one seed per module and keep compost consistently damp with a gentle mist. Place trays in a warm, bright spot out of direct sunlight. Once seedlings develop true leaves or roots fill the modules, harden them off before planting out.


Planting Out
Harden off seedlings over 7–14 days, gradually increasing outdoor exposure. Transplant into beds or pots, spacing 45cm between plants and rows.


Outdoor Sowing
Choose disease-resistant varieties to guard against club root. Use brassica collars to deter root fly and netting to protect from birds and insects. Sow or transplant 1cm deep, spacing 45cm apart in rows 45cm apart.
